Hi team,

Before I hand off the 3.2 release, please note the humidity sensor drift reported on Verdana controllers in the Elmbrook trial site. Drift exceeds 4% after roughly ten days of continuous operation; firmware 3.2.1 adds an automatic recalibration cycle every 72 hours. Support should advise growers to install 3.2.1 and trigger a manual recalibration once. The hotfix bundle must be verified before distribution, so I'm including the signing key used for the 3.2.1 packages below.

release key, fahof-yagap: bky3_m5d

## Deployment

Heads up, support folks: the Murmurbay consent banner ships behind a flag and rolls out region by region over two weeks. If a user reports seeing it twice, that's usually a cleared-cookies thing, not a bug. Escalate only if the banner blocks checkout. The rollout currently runs with these configuration values.

config for hawip-bahop:
[fendor]
host = fendor.paliqworks.corp
user = fendor_svc
database = fendor_prod

# Heads up, support folks: this client talks to the Lintkeeper
# baseline service, which stores the static-analysis baseline file
# for the Perchwood repo. If customers report phantom warnings,
# it's usually a stale baseline — just re-sync it from here.
# The client won't start without the staging key that follows.

service key, bagep-yahag: zpat11_YieSWvAgzqt

Audit item 14: Verify that any plugin registered against the Farefell rules engine declares its shipping-fee modifiers explicitly and never mutates the shared rate table directly. Plugins must pass the conformance suite in the Driftport sandbox before submission, including the rounding and currency-boundary cases. Undeclared side effects are grounds for rejection at review. Document your test evidence in the plugin manifest. Questions about conformance edge cases should go to the engine steward named below.

account owner for tafog-tajeg: Holix Frador